Output d2d39a4e38e86529ed8b86ee3e13d23111a3d67ca5c3555ffa1736772abfb11e:4

value
333592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c86fd4b25a5a523d6aa810aea6b0181c32d3dae OP_EQUAL
address
3D3TRZU8WyCzQuf3oJHAaFJV2QACLnD619
transaction
d2d39a4e38e86529ed8b86ee3e13d23111a3d67ca5c3555ffa1736772abfb11e